Belvedere Road is in Middlesbrough and in Middlesbrough district. TS4 3AL is located in the Longlands & Beechwood elect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Middlesbrough.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ding TS4 3AL,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 55.7%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around TS4 3AL,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 53.5%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Safety

Is Belvedere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Belvedere Road was 117.7 per 1,000 residents, which is 56.9% lower than the Longlands & Beechwood average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Belvedere Road has the 9th lowest crime rate of 36 local areas in Longlands & Beechwood and the 229th lowest crime rate of 457 local areas in Middlesbrough .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 55.7 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-36.9%.
